**3. Virtual Networks and Volumes**
|
|
Virtual Network
|
|
|
|
Docker Compose automatically creates a virtual network for communication between services.
|
|
|
|
Services communicate using service names:
|
|
|
|
Frontend communicates with backend (backend)
|
|
Backend communicates with database (db)
|
|
Named Volume
|
|
pgdata is used for persistent database storage
|
|
It is mounted to /var/lib/postgresql/data inside the PostgreSQL container
|
|
This ensures that data is preserved even if containers are stopped or restarted

**4. Container Configuration**
|
|
Frontend
|
|
Image: nginx:latest
|
|
Port: 8080 (mapped to container port 80)
|
|
Volume: ./frontend mounted to /usr/share/nginx/html
|
|
Purpose: the frontend serves static HTML and JavaScript
|
|
|
|
Backend
|
|
Built from a custom Dockerfile (Node.js)
|
|
Port: 3000
|
|
Uses Express framework and also communicates with PostgreSQL database to send entered names to be stored
|
|
|
|
Database (PostgreSQL)
|
|
Image: postgres:15
|
|
Internal port: 5432
|
|
Environment variables:
|
|
POSTGRES_USER=user
|
|
POSTGRES_PASSWORD=password
|
|
POSTGRES_DB=mydb
|
|
the database uses named volume pgdata for persistence which makes sure that data is not lost even after stopping or removing the container.
|
|
Uses init.sql for initial database setup
|
|
|
|
Adminer
|
|
Image: adminer
|
|
Port: 8081
|
|
Purpose: Web interface for managing the PostgreSQL database which stores all the data that is entered
